Why Choose Double Glazing Windows Near Me?

Double glazing windows can make a significant improvements to the home you live in. They can help lower energy costs by keeping heat inside your house during winter and preventing it from leaving during summer. They also aid in reducing the amount of noise. This is especially important if you live near a busy street, flight route or have noisy neighbors.

Energy efficiency

Window replacements are usually driven by energy efficiency. When you replace single-pane windows with ENERGY STAR double pane windows, you can save up to 12% off your annual energy costs. This can help lower your carbon footprint and improve the comfort in your home.

In addition to saving you money on energy costs, double-pane windows are also more durable than conventional windows. They are more resistant to extreme weather conditions, such as high winds or heavy rains and are less susceptible to rotting or insect invasion. They are also constructed from stronger materials and have more layers than single-paned windows, which reduces the chance of condensation.

Double-pane windows have gaps between the two panes that can be filled with inert argon or krypton gas to increase the insulation value and decrease the transfer of heat. Triple-pane windows have an even more well-insulated gap, making them the ideal choice for cold climates. If you are thinking about double glazing for your home it is crucial to have your windows assessed by a reputable provider before they are installed. The BFRC (British Fenestration Rating Council) evaluates the windows' energy efficiency by examining the frames, glass, insulation and the gas used to fill the gap between the panes. The higher the energy rating, the better your window will be.
